Chime Biologics, a global biologics CDMO dedicated to enabling partners’ success, announced the inauguration of its GMP-2 manufacturing facility in Wuhan, China, further expanding its capacity to support growing global demand for biologics. The new facility is equipped with eight 2,000-liter single-use Xcellerex bioreactors from Cytiva, a Danaher company and a leader in the life sciences industry, providing flexible and efficient capacity to support scale-up from discovery to delivery, while maintaining consistent quality.

This latest expansion builds on a decade of collaboration between Cytiva and Chime Biologics. The company’s first manufacturing facility was built using the KUBio modular manufacturing platform. The platform supported Chime Biologics’ growth from early-stage development to global commercial manufacturing, enabling a phased and efficient scale-up approach which aligned to customer needs.

Chime Biologics also announced plans on investing in a new AI-powered Megafactory with over 100 2,000L bioreactors, which is expected to become the single largest biologics manufacturing campus in China.
The expansion further reinforces Chime Biologics’ position as a globally-oriented CDMO, with overseas markets already accounting for approximately 50% of total order value. Following the commissioning of the new GMP-2 facility, the company expects to increase the share of revenue from markets outside China to around 70% over the next five years.
